Lawn overseeding and reseeding in Fort Collins typically costs between $100 and $350, with an average price around $200. The cost is influenced by the size of the lawn and the type of grass seed chosen, as well as the preparation required for the existing lawn.
Contractors in Fort Collins charge between $50 and $75 per hour for labor associated with overseeding. The Fort Collins Parks and Recreation Department might require permits for larger projects involving substantial changes to public or private landscapes.
When comparing quotes from Fort Collins contractors, be sure to ask about the type of seed being used and any additional treatments included. This will ensure you get the best value for your investment.
Licensed lawn overseeding and reseeding contractors in Fort Collins charge $50–$75/hr based on their expertise and seasonal demand. Rates may vary during peak growing seasons.
Most significant overseeding work in Fort Collins does not typically require permits unless it's part of a larger lawn renovation. Always check with the Fort Collins Parks and Recreation Department for guidance.
The choice of grass seed can swing a lawn overseeding project by 20–40% in costs. Higher-quality seeds may cost more upfront but can lead to better long-term results and lower maintenance needs.
In Fort Collins, the best time for overseeding is in early spring or late summer. Scheduling during these optimal windows can help ensure better seed germination and establishment.

Preparing your lawn for overseeding involves several steps to ensure successful seed germination. First, mow your grass to a shorter height to allow seeds to reach the soil. Raking the lawn will help remove debris and thatch, promoting better seed-to-soil contact. In Fort Collins, aerating the lawn can be particularly beneficial, as it loosens compacted soil and allows water and nutrients to penetrate. After preparing the lawn, spread the seed evenly using a broadcast spreader for uniform coverage. Finally, water the area thoroughly to encourage germination. Proper preparation is key to achieving a lush, healthy lawn through overseeding.

Overseeding involves spreading new grass seed over an existing lawn to improve its density and health, while reseeding refers to replacing the grass in areas where it has died or is sparse. In Fort Collins, overseeding is often done to rejuvenate lawns that may have suffered from the dry climate or pests. It helps to introduce new grass varieties that are more resistant to local conditions. Reseeding, on the other hand, is typically necessary after significant damage from drought or disease. Understanding the difference is important for maintaining a lush, green lawn suitable for the Fort Collins environment.
The ideal time to overseed your lawn in Fort Collins is during the late summer to early fall, typically from mid-August to September. This timing allows the new grass seeds to establish roots before the colder winter months. The temperatures during this period are generally favorable for seed germination, and the soil retains moisture from summer rains, promoting growth. Additionally, overseeding in the fall prepares your lawn for the spring, ensuring a vibrant green space as the weather warms up. Planning your overseeding during this period can significantly enhance the health and appearance of your lawn.
